Financial statement analysis is an essential skill in a variety of occupations
including investment management, corporate finance, commercial lending,
and the extension of credit. For individuals engaged in such activities,
or who analyze financial data in connection with their personal investment
decisions, there are two distinct approaches to the task.
The first is to follow a prescribed routine, filling in boxes with standard
financial ratios, calculated according to precise and inflexible definitions. It
may take little more effort or mental exertion than this to satisfy the formal
requirements of many positions in the field of financial analysis. Operating
in a purely mechanical manner, though, will not provide much of a professional
challenge. Neither will a rote completion of all of the "proper" standard
